Are low-voltage solar inverters safe?
Low-voltage inverters, while safe and accessible, tend to be less efficient for bigger power needs. They produce more heat and energy loss, especially over longer distances. So, if you're building a large solar system or need high energy output, a high-voltage inverter is typically more efficient. Low-voltage systems are safer by nature.
What is a low voltage inverter?
Low-voltage inverters work with DC voltages ranging from 12V to 48V. These are often found in small systems like RVs, boats, cabins, and backup power for small homes. What is a high voltage inverter?
High-voltage inverters are designed to work with DC voltages typically ranging from 150V to 600V or even more. They are common in larger residential or commercial solar power systems.
